CVE-2026-61312
Vulnerability in the Oracle Product Hub product of Oracle E-Business Suite (component: Internal Operations). Supported versions that are affected are 12.2.3-12.2.15. Difficult to exploit vulnerability allows low privileged attacker with network access via HTTP to compromise Oracle Product Hub. While the vulnerability is in Oracle Product Hub, attacks may significantly impact additional products (scope change).
